How they compare
Saint Kitts and Nevis currently reports 457 1000 USD against 434 1000 USD in Armenia, a difference of 23 1000 USD.
That makes Saint Kitts and Nevis's figure about 1.1 times Armenia's.
The two have swapped places 8 times across 27 shared years of data; in 1998 it was Saint Kitts and Nevis ahead.
Armenia ranks 138th and Saint Kitts and Nevis ranks 137th of 235 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Armenia averaged higher in 1 and Saint Kitts and Nevis in 3.

About this data
The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products. More detailed information on wood products, including definitions, can be found at: https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en
